About ISLAH LA

Islah LA is an inner‑city, Muslim‑founded community center based in South Los Angeles that grew out of the Masjid Ibaadillah community and formally organized as a nonprofit in 2013. It offers faith-based social services, youth and family programming, an independent school (Islah Academy), a weekly food pantry, and supportive housing programs. In recent years Islah LA has expanded partnerships with local relief networks and institutional funders, published an annual report covering 2023–2024 activity, and operated multiple housing sites and ongoing food distribution that serve hundreds of local households each month. Leadership emphasizes culturally grounded, holistic services aimed at reducing food insecurity, supporting reentry and housing stability, and improving educational outcomes for children in South LA.

Notable achievements

Sustained weekly food distribution

In partnership with local food partners, Islah LA operates a weekly food pantry that distributes thousands of pounds of food per month and serves hundreds of households in South Los Angeles, prioritizing elderly, disabled, and low‑income families.

Supportive housing expansion

The organization opened multiple supportive housing homes to provide transitional and stable housing options for people exiting homelessness or reentering the community, representing a core programmatic expansion in recent years.

Institutional growth and audited operations

Islah LA has formalized institutional capacity with published annual reporting (2023–2024) and reported organizational revenue and expenses consistent with a mid‑sized community nonprofit, allowing expanded staffing and program delivery.
